How do I find the Gamepass store on my iPhone?

Open the Roblox app and join the specific experience where you want to buy an item. Tap the Roblox logo or menu button in the top left corner to open the game interface. From there, select the Store icon to view available passes, developer products, and private servers.

Why does my purchase keep failing or asking for a password?

Apple requires biometric authentication like Face ID, Touch ID, or your Apple ID password for every single transaction. If your device has Screen Time restrictions enabled, the in-app purchase button might be completely greyed out or do nothing when tapped.

To fix this, open your iPhone Settings and tap Screen Time. Select Content & Privacy Restrictions, then tap iTunes & App Store Purchases. Make sure in-app purchases are set to "Allow".

Can I get a refund if I buy the wrong item?

Refunds on iOS Roblox purchases are notoriously difficult because the transaction goes through Apple, not directly through the Roblox platform. You have to request a refund through the "Report a Problem" portal on Apple's website, and approval is not guaranteed.

Are there workarounds for iOS billing issues?

If the mobile app keeps crashing during checkout or the store fails to load, try logging into your account on a mobile browser like Safari instead of the app. This completely bypasses the app's internal store and uses the web interface, which is often faster and more stable.

Pre-Purchase Checklist for iOS

Before you double-click your power button to buy, run through these quick steps:

  • Verify you have enough Robux in your account to cover the exact price without needing a top-up.
  • Turn off Screen Time restrictions if the buy button is unresponsive or greyed out.
  • Check that your Apple ID payment method is valid, has funds, and is not expired.
  • Confirm you are logged into the correct Roblox account, especially if you share an iPad with siblings.
